    Illinois civil unions law goes into effect Wednesday

    (CNN) -- Starting Wednesday, same-sex couples in Illinois can enter into civil unions and enjoy many of the legal protections granted to married couples. In January, Illinois joined five other states in legalizing civil unions. Gov. Pat Quinn signed the law in front of a crowd of cheering...

    Couples lock lips for record in Thai kiss marathon

    A kiss is still a kiss -- even if it goes on for over a day. Fourteen couples from across Thailand gathered at Pattaya beach resort to try and break the world record for kissing, attempting to spend more than 32 hours locked lip-to-lip.     In Mexico, gay couples celebrate historic weddings

    Two glowing brides in matching white gowns and four other same-sex couples made history in Mexico City on Thursday as they wed under Latin America's first law that explicitly approves gay marriage.
